Massey University International Student Excellence Scholarships
Massey University, New Zealand
Closing date: 01/12/2020
Focus
International students
Level of Study
Undergraduate
Purpose
Massey University International Student Excellence Scholarships reward high-achieving and capable international students undertaking full-time study at Massey University, supporting them in their studies.
Value and Tenure
The value of the scholarship is up to $25,000.
$10,000 is to be awarded for the first year of study (120 credits) with a subsequent $5,000 per 120 credits up to the total credit value of the programme. Payment will be made against the recipient’s tuition fee account.
Tenure will be determined by the programme duration at the time of selection, up to 3 or 4 years.
Typical Number on Offer
The number of scholarships will vary determined by the quality of applications and available funds.
Eligibility
Applicants must:
•be full fee-paying international students
•be enrolling for the first time in a Massey University undergraduate degree
•be studying full time either on the Albany, Manawatu or Wellington campus, or online
•have an admission offer of place before the scholarship closing date for the year of award
Selection Criteria
Selection will be based on academic merit. Creative Art applicant’s portfolio will also be considered. Good character will be taken into consideration as illustrated by a letter of recommendation.
The selection panel may take into account other factors, including but not limited to the applicant’s country of origin, when making its decision.
Selection Panel
The scholarships will be awarded by the University Scholarships Committee on the recommendation of a selection panel comprising of a representative from each College, the Office of Global Engagement, and the University Scholarships Committee.
The panel have the right to refrain from awarding a scholarship if there are no suitable applicants and their decision is final.
Conditions of the Scholarship
The scholarship value will be up to $20,000 for a three-year bachelor’s degree or up to $25,000 for a four-year bachelor’s degree.
Students completing a pre-degree pathway through Massey University will be considered as a new student and can be considered for this scholarship upon admission into the undergraduate degree.
Continuation of scholarship payments are subject to the recipient remaining in an eligible programme and maintaining the required Grade Point Average (GPA) of 5.0 (B average) after the first and subsequent years.
Applicants who intend to or are already enrolled in a Massey University partner institution’s articulation programme are not eligible for this scholarship.
Applicants who are seeking advanced standing or credit transfer (but who are not part of a Massey University articulation) are eligible to apply for this scholarship, however, if successful they will only receive up to $5,000 per annum.
Recipients of the Massey University International Student Excellence Scholarships are guaranteed an offer of a place in one of our Halls of Residence, provided an accommodation application is received by the Accommodation Service by 1 October.
The scholarship will be credited to a recipient’s tuition fees account each semester following the final withdrawal (WMR) without financial penalty date.
Continued scholarship payments will only be made if recipients remain full time full fee-paying international students whilst studying in their approved programme throughout the duration of their study.
In the event that a recipient withdraws from the approved programme, and are eligible for a refund of their fees, Massey University will retain the scholarship proportion of the fee paid to the recipient.
The scholarship may be held in conjunction with other scholarships, bursaries, or awards, so long as those scholarships, bursaries, or awards permit co-tenure.
At the discretion of Massey University, the terms and conditions of the award may be modified in special circumstances or to avoid hardship to any recipient.
Recipients are required to attend an event to accept their scholarship and engage with Massey requests for photos and content for promotional purposes.
